Stuart Michelson is a member of the research faculty at the Georgia Tech Research Institute and is known as a subject matter expert in Human Systems Engineering. He leads Human Factors and Ergonomics and Human Systems Integration (HSI) efforts for DoD customers specializing in tactical display design spanning command and control, training, unmanned vehicle ground control stations, Manned-unmanned teaming, and mission planning. He has expertise in digital human modeling/ergonomic/anthropometric analyses to assess cockpit accommodation and experience with wearable soldier systems and tactical equipment design.

Since 2000, Michelson has organized the American venue and annual Symposium on Dynamic Flight Behavior for Aerial Robotics for the International Aerial Robotics Competition (IARC), the longest running collegiate aerial challenge in the world focused on advancing the state of the art in aerial robotic behavior.

Michelson has held an Associate Human Factors Professional status from the Board of Certification in Professional Ergonomics, is recognized as a graphic design professional by the International Academy of Computer Training, and is certified to conduct ethical Human Subjects Research.

Michelson has supported and led numerous programs within the Georgia Tech Research Institute leveraging his knowledge of soldier loadout and autonomous unmanned systems. Notably, he has designed graphical user interfaces, developed human-centered system requirements, led programs to quantify human performance, assessed anthropometric accommodations, and supported system test and evaluation for DoD stakeholders spanning the United States Navy, Air Force, Army, and Marine Corps.

Sang's research and art practice focuses on robotic and computational tools that work together with human users. His vision proposes extreme synergies between machine tools and humans, with technology essentially becoming a natural extension of our hands. This way, he challenges the fear and criticism around AI and automation that they replace human endeavors, by showing how symbiotic machines can unlock new human explorations and aesthetics. The impact of his research spans from publications in top tier HCI conferences such as CHI, TEI, and NIME, journals including Leonardo and IEEE Pervasive Computing, to design awards and art exhibitions. Several of his work were awarded the Fast Company Innovation by Design Award, and have been shown in art exhibitions at SIGGRAPH ASIA, CHI, TEI, and more. His work A Flying Pantograph was included in the Otherly Space / Knowledge exhibition at the Asia Culture Center along with some of the most prominent new media artists today. In 2014, He was an artist-in-residence at Microsoft Research Studio 99 where he created Remnance of Form - an interactive light and shadow installation. His work has received extensive media coverage from BBC, WIRED, Discovery, Fast Company and so on, and he was invited to national and international events including Sebasi+Pan, TEDx events, Seoul Digital Forum, and more. He is starting at Georgia Tech Industrial Design as an assistant professor. He has helped Artmatr in the development of a machine painting technology and its creative use through collaboration with some of today's most prominent painters. He received his Ph.D. from MIT Media Lab in 2018. Prior to that, he was a software engineer at Samsung Electronics where he led the software development of eyeCan, an open-source DIY eye-mouse designed for people with motor disability. This project became the foundation of Samsung's C-LAB. He received his Bachelor and Master of Science from KAIST, focusing on 3D Computer Vision and Machine Learning.

In 1979 Dr. Lee conducted radiation research as an undergraduate assistant at the State University of New York at Buffalo, where he modeled and simulated the nongray particulate radiation in an isothermal cylindrical medium. At MIT, he designed high-performance fluidic amplifiers and fluid signal transmission systems and investigated analytically and experimentally the effects of temperature changes on fluid power control systems for flight backup control applications. Dr. Lee began at Tech in 1985 as an Assistant Professor.

Shreyas Kousik is an assistant professor in the George W. Woodruff School of Mechanical Engineering. Previously, Shreyas was a postdoctoral scholar at Stanford University, working in the ASL under Prof. Marco. Kousik completed a postdoc with Prof. Grace Gao in the NAV Lab. He received his Ph.D. in Mechanical Engineering at the University of Michigan, advised by Prof. Ram Vasudevan in the ROAHM Lab and received his undergraduate degree in Mechanical Engineering at Georgia Tech, advised by Prof. Antonia Antoniou.

Kousik’s research is focused on guaranteeing safety in autonomy via collision avoidance methods for robots. His lab’s goal is to translate safety in math to safety on real robots by exploring ways to model uncertainty from autonomous perception and estimation systems and ensure that these models are practical for downstream planning and control tasks

Rebecca "Beki" Grinter is a Professor of Interactive Computing in the College of Computing & (by courtesy) the Scheller College of Business at the Georgia Institute of Technology. Her research focuses on improving the experience of computing by understanding the human experience in the building and using of technologies. Her work contributes to the fields of human-computer interaction, ubiquitous computing, and computer supported cooperative work. She has also worked in the areas of robotics, networking, security, and software engineering. She has published over 80 scholarly articles, served as Papers Chair (2006) & Best Papers Chair (2010) for the ACM Conference on Human Factors in Computing Systems (CHI), the premier conference for human-computer interaction. In 2013 she was elected to the CHI Academy. In 2010 she was recognized as a Distinguished Alumna of the University of California, Irvine. Before joining the faculty at Georgia Tech, she was a Member of Research Staff in the Computer Science Laboratory of Xerox PARC and a Member of Technical Staff in the Software Production Research Department of Bell Laboratories. She was also a visiting scholar at Rank Xerox EuroPARC. She holds a Ph.D. and M.S. in Information and Computer Science both from the University of California, Irvine, and a B.Sc. Nancey Green Leigh is a Professor in the School of City and Regional Planning and adviser for the economic development planning, working with masters and doctoral students. Maintaining an active research program, Leigh is currently leading a project entitled "Workers, Firms and Industries in Robotic Regions," funded by the National Science Foundation's Robotics Initiative. She previously led a large scale research effort by three universities focused on sustainable industrial systems for urban regions. Both of these efforts as well as other funded research (brownfields, urban land and manufacturing, resilient infrastructure) contribute to Leigh's long term focus on advancing sustainable development for local and regional economies. As Associate Dean for Research, Leigh is focused on strengthening the research impact of the College of Design. She develops and administers competitive initiatives to support individual and collaborative research by college faculty and affiliated researchers. She oversees the college's seven major research units. She also is engaged in building research connections within Georgia Tech between the College of Design, other colleges and Interdisciplinary Research Institutes, as well as to external funders and collaborators in the public, private and nonprofit sectors. Leigh has published more than 60 articles and four books, Routledge Handbook of International Planning Education (2019 with S.P. French, S. Guhathakurta, and B. Stiftel), Planning Local Economic Development, 6th edition (2017 with E.J. Blakely) adopted for courses in a wide array of universities; Economic Revitalization: Cases and Strategies for City and Suburb (2002 with J. Fitzgerald); and Stemming Middle Class Decline: The Challenge to Economic Development Planning (1994). She was co-editor of the Journal of Planning Education and Research from 2012 to 2016, and was elected a Fellow of the American Institute of Certified Planners in 2008.

Dr. Matthew Gombolay is the Anne and Alan Taetle Assistant Professor of Interactive Computing at the Georgia Institute of Technology. He received a B.S. in Mechanical Engineering from the Johns Hopkins University in 2011, a S.M. in Aeronautics and Astronautics from MIT in 2013, and a Ph.D. in Autonomous Systems from MIT in 2017. Gombolay's research interests span robotics, AI/ML, human-robot interaction, and operations research. Between defending his dissertation and joining the faculty at Georgia Tech, Gombolay served as a technical staff member at MIT's Lincoln Laboratory transitioning his research for the U.S. Navy, earning him an R&D 100 Award for his development of "Human-Machine Collaborative Optimization via Apprenticeship Scheduling" (COVAS). His publication record includes a best paper award from American Institute for Aeronautics and Astronautics, and he was selected as a DARPA Riser in 2018. Dr. Gombolay's research has been highlighted in media outlets such as CNN, PBS, NBC, CBS, Harvard Business Review, Gizmodo, and national public radio

Jeff comes to Quadrant-i after 35 years in the personal computing industry, focusing on communications, mobility, Internet services, and usability. As a software developer and architect from the earliest days of the PC, Jeff has been instrumental in creating applications and co-founding companies that led their markets and were highly regarded by customers and the industry. He co-founded his first startup with his Georgia Tech graduate advisor in 1982, and sold his most recent company, Rover Apps, in 2013. Jeff earned an AB in Mathematics from Wabash College, and his MS in Information and Computer Science from Georgia Tech. His personal passions include FIRST Robotics and STEM education for young people.
